Game AI Pro3: Collected Wisdom of Game AI Professionals presents state-of-the-art tips, tricks, and techniques drawn from developers of shipped commercial games as well as some of the best-known academics in the field. This book acts as a toolbox of proven techniques coupled with the newest advances in game AI. These techniques can be applied to almost any game and include topics such as behavior trees, utility theory, path planning, character behavior, and tactical reasoning.
KEY FEATURES
Contains 42 chapters from 50 of the game industry's top developers and researchers.
Provides real-life case studies of game AI in published commercial games.
Covers a wide range of AI in games, with topics applicable to almost any game.
Includes downloadable demos and/or source code, available at http://www.gameaipro.com
